| Subject: | Resolution 25-R-077 - Authorizing an Agreement for the Rumpf Property for drainage ROW and easement acquisition and reimbursement and to acquire drainage ROW easements from SCUCISD (S.Williams/B.James) |
BACKGROUND
The developer of the Rumpf property is seeking to provide for offsite drainage and utilities. These improvements need to cross property owned by SCUCISD. Generally, staff of SCUCISD is supportive of entering into an agreement to sell the drainage right-of-way and easements needed for these improvements to the City, based on the value determined by an appraisal, with the condition that a fence be constructed. The City would enter into an agreement with the developer of the Rumpf property that would obligate the developer to reimburse the City for the cost of the drainage right-of-way and easements. The City would then enter into an agreement with SCUCISD, assuming the SCUCISD board approves it, for the purchase of the drainage right-of-way based on the value set by an appraisal.

SUMMARY OF RECOMMENDED ACTION
Approval of the agreements to allow the City to acquire the needed drainage right-of-way ane easements from SCUCISD and approval of an agreement that obligates the developer of the Rumpf property to pay for the cost of the acquisition and constructing the improvements.
FISCAL IMPACT
There is no cost to the City, as the developer will bear the cost of the right-of-way and easement purchase and constructing the improvements.
